From Prototyping to Production: Building a Robust AI Infrastructure Stack (Explainers, Practical Tips & Common Questions)
The journey from a promising AI prototype to a fully operational, production-ready system is a complex undertaking, demanding more than just brilliant algorithms. It necessitates the construction of a robust AI infrastructure stack capable of handling diverse data types, scaling efficiently, and ensuring reliable model delivery. This section delves into the foundational components required, from data ingestion pipelines to model deployment frameworks, highlighting the critical interplay between software and hardware that underpins successful AI implementation. We'll explore the strategic decisions involved in selecting appropriate technologies, emphasizing the importance of scalability, security, and maintainability throughout the development lifecycle.
Navigating the intricacies of AI infrastructure involves addressing a myriad of practical challenges and common questions that often arise. How do you effectively manage large datasets for training and inference? What are the best practices for versioning models and their associated data? And how can you ensure the ethical and responsible deployment of AI in real-world scenarios? This comprehensive guide will equip you with actionable insights and practical tips to overcome these hurdles. We'll examine prevalent architectural patterns, debate the merits of cloud-based vs. on-premise solutions, and provide a clear roadmap for building an AI infrastructure that not only performs but also adapts to evolving business needs and technological advancements.
Scale AI is a leading data platform that provides high-quality training data for AI applications. They specialize in data annotation, data collection, and data labeling services, enabling companies to build and improve their AI models with reliable datasets. With their advanced platforms and expert human annotators, Scale AI helps businesses across various industries accelerate their AI development and deploy more accurate and robust machine learning solutions.
Sustainable AI Growth: Tackling Scalability, Cost, and Data Challenges (Explainers, Practical Tips & Common Questions)
Achieving sustainable AI growth isn't just about building impressive models; it's about navigating the complex interplay of scalability, cost, and data challenges effectively. Organizations often face a steep learning curve when attempting to move AI projects from proof-of-concept to production, encountering bottlenecks in processing power, ballooning infrastructure expenses, and difficulties in managing ever-increasing datasets. This section delves into these critical hurdles, providing explainers on why these issues arise and how they impact long-term AI initiatives. We'll explore the hidden costs of inefficient data pipelines and the architectural compromises often made when scaling, ensuring you understand the foundational problems before tackling solutions.
To truly foster sustainable AI, a proactive approach to these challenges is paramount. We'll offer practical tips for optimizing resource utilization, from leveraging cloud-native solutions and serverless architectures to implementing intelligent data governance strategies. Furthermore, we'll address common questions that arise during AI development, such as:
- "How do I balance performance with cost-effectiveness?"
- "What's the best way to manage data versioning for machine learning?"
- "When should I consider specialized AI hardware?"
